手表Android系统重装及操作系统原理详解282
智能手表作为一种便携式移动设备,其操作系统与手机等移动设备类似,但由于硬件资源的限制,其系统架构和运行方式与手机系统存在显著差异。本文将深入探讨智能手表Android系统的重装过程,以及其中涉及的操作系统核心原理,并阐述不同重装方式的优劣。
一、Android Wear OS 的架构与运行机制
智能手表普遍采用基于Android的定制操作系统,例如Google的Wear OS (以前称为Android Wear)。它并非简单地将手机版Android系统缩小,而是经过高度优化,以适应手表有限的屏幕尺寸、处理能力和电池续航时间。Wear OS 系统架构主要包含以下几个关键部分:
1. 内核(Kernel): 通常是Linux内核,负责底层硬件管理,包括内存管理、进程调度、中断处理等。它为上层应用提供稳定的运行环境。
2. 运行时库(Runtime Libraries): 提供系统调用接口和各种库函数,方便应用程序开发。这部分包括ART (Android Runtime)虚拟机,用于执行Android应用的字节码。
3. Android Framework: 这层提供了一套丰富的API,允许应用程序访问系统资源和服务,例如传感器、网络、图形界面等。它也定义了应用程序的架构和生命周期。
4. 系统应用(System Applications): 这些是预装在系统中的应用程序,例如拨号器、联系人、设置等,它们为用户提供基本的功能。
5. 用户应用(User Applications): 这些是用户自己安装的应用程序,它们运行在Android Framework之上,并遵守Android的沙箱机制,确保系统安全和稳定。
与手机系统相比,手表系统的资源更加受限,因此在系统设计上更注重效率和功耗。例如,Wear OS 对后台进程的管理更加严格,以延长电池续航时间。此外,Wear OS 也会根据硬件配置进行裁剪,以保证系统流畅运行。
二、手表Android系统重装方法
手表Android系统的重装方式主要取决于手表的厂商和具体型号。有些手表允许用户自行刷入新的系统镜像,而有些则不允许,只能通过官方渠道进行系统更新。一般来说,重装系统的方法包括:
1. OTA (Over-the-Air) 更新: 这是最常见和最安全的方式,通过无线网络下载并安装最新的系统版本。这种方式通常由厂商提供,无需任何特殊工具或知识。
2. 使用厂商提供的工具进行恢复: 部分厂商会提供专门的工具或软件,用于恢复出厂设置或刷入新的系统镜像。这种方式需要连接电脑,并按照厂商提供的步骤进行操作。
3. 使用第三方工具刷入自定义ROM: 对于一些开放的系统,用户可以使用第三方工具刷入自定义的ROM。这需要一定的技术知识和风险意识,操作不当可能会导致手表损坏或变砖。
三、不同重装方式的优缺点
1. OTA 更新: 优点是安全、方便、简单;缺点是更新速度受厂商控制,可能无法及时获得最新的功能或安全补丁。
2. 厂商提供的恢复工具: 优点是相对安全,操作步骤清晰;缺点是依赖厂商的支持,如果厂商不再提供相应的工具,就无法进行系统恢复。
3. 第三方工具刷入自定义ROM: 优点是能够获得最新的功能、更强的定制化能力;缺点是风险较大,操作不当容易导致系统损坏,甚至无法修复。此外,自定义ROM的稳定性和安全性也无法得到保证。
四、重装系统可能遇到的问题及解决方法
在重装系统过程中,可能会遇到各种问题,例如:系统无法启动、卡在开机画面、数据丢失等。这些问题的原因可能是多方面的,例如:ROM版本不兼容、操作失误、硬件故障等。遇到问题时,首先需要仔细检查操作步骤,确保没有错误。如果问题仍然存在,可以尝试以下方法:
1. 再次尝试重装系统: 确保下载的ROM版本正确,并按照正确的步骤进行操作。
2. 查找相关论坛或社区: 寻找其他用户遇到类似问题的解决方法。
3. 联系厂商或售后服务: 如果问题无法解决,可以联系厂商或售后服务寻求帮助。
五、总结
重装手表Android系统需要谨慎操作,选择合适的重装方法至关重要。OTA更新是最安全的选择,而使用第三方工具刷入自定义ROM则存在一定的风险。在进行任何操作之前,建议备份重要数据,并了解相关的操作系统原理和操作步骤。 了解Android Wear OS 的架构和运行机制,能帮助用户更好地理解系统重装过程,并提高操作的成功率。
2025-02-27
新文章

iOS系统固有缺陷及优化方向:从内核到用户体验

Linux系统类型详解:发行版、内核及架构差异

iOS本地安装:深入探讨iOS系统的部署与限制

iOS固件删除:深入理解iOS系统更新和降级

iOS 系统字体详解及开发应用

CentOS到Windows系统的迁移:技术挑战与解决方案

Android系统程序设计语言及核心技术详解

Android 5.0 Lollipop系统镜像:架构、特性与构建

鸿蒙系统手机克隆技术深度解析:底层机制与安全考量

Windows 预览体验计划到期:深入探讨内部机制及影响
热门文章

iOS 系统的局限性

Mac OS 9:革命性操作系统的深度剖析

macOS 直接安装新系统,保留原有数据

Linux USB 设备文件系统

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

iOS 操作系统:移动领域的先驱

华为鸿蒙系统:全面赋能多场景智慧体验
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]
